#include "frc2/command/button/Button.h"
using namespace frc2;
Button::Button(std::function<bool()> isPressed) : Trigger(isPressed) {}
Button Button::WhenPressed(Command* command, bool interruptible) {
WhenActive(command, interruptible);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enPressed(std::function<void()> toRun,
std::initializer_list<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henActive(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enPressed(std::function<void()> toRun,
wpi::ArrayRef<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henActive(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hileHeld(Command* command, bool interruptible) {
WhileActiveContinous(command, interruptible);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hileHeld(std::function<void()> toRun,
std::initializer_list<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hileActiveContinous(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hileHeld(std::function<void()> toRun,
wpi::ArrayRef<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hileActiveContinous(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enHeld(Command* command, bool interruptible) {
WhileActiveOnce(command, interruptible);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enReleased(Command* command, bool interruptible) {
WhenInactive(command, interruptible);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enReleased(std::function<void()> toRun,
std::initializer_list<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henInactive(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::WhenReleased(std::function<void()> toRun,
wpi::ArrayRef<Subsystem*> requirements) {
WhenInactive(std::move(toRun), requirements);
return *this;
}
Button Button::ToggleWhenPressed(Command* command, bool interruptible) {
ToggleWhenActive(command, interruptible);
return *this;
}
Button Button::CancelWhenPressed(Command* command) {
CancelWhenActive(command);
return *this;
}
